js如何连接到java

js如何连接到java

作者:Elara发布时间:2026-02-06阅读时长:0 分钟阅读次数:1

用户关注问题

Q
JavaScript可以通过哪些方式与Java进行通信?

我想在网页上的JavaScript代码与后端的Java程序进行数据交互,有哪些常见的连接方法?

A

常见的JavaScript与Java通信方式

JavaScript通常通过HTTP请求(如Ajax或Fetch API)与Java后端进行交互,Java后端提供RESTful API或Servlet接口。此外,还可以使用WebSocket实现实时双向通信。另一种方式是使用基于JSON-RPC或SOAP的远程调用协议。具体选择取决于应用场景和性能需求。

Q
如何使用Node.js调用Java代码?

我有一个Node.js项目,需要直接调用一些Java类或方法,怎么实现这种跨语言调用?

A

Node.js调用Java的方法

可以借助第三方库如node-java,它允许Node.js程序加载和调用Java类。另一种方法是通过启动一个Java子进程,在Node.js中使用子进程模块与Java程序交换数据。或者通过消息中间件实现异步通信。选择哪种方式要看具体需求和性能考虑。

Q
JavaScript前端如何安全地访问Java后端服务?

在web应用中,如何确保前端JavaScript安全地连接并调用Java后端接口?

A

保障前端与Java后端通信安全的措施

可以采用HTTPS加密通信保障数据传输安全。前端应对请求进行身份验证,如使用JWT或OAuth等认证机制。Java后端应进行严格的权限校验和输入验证,防止注入攻击。此外,启用跨域资源共享(CORS)策略时也需严格配置来源,避免跨站请求伪造(CSRF)等安全风险。